Output 91cc54bf129d235e807198773fad144e61f3cfe6e699848e705c0b0253c2e644:6

value
1638415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b6d6420966abbfe3b7833360a16b576ba9fa811 OP_EQUALVERIFY OP_CHECKSIG
address
16RDuwtkCnARGfYcw4DzZcpZRzC4C5n4ie
transaction
91cc54bf129d235e807198773fad144e61f3cfe6e699848e705c0b0253c2e644
confirmations
415655
spent
true